BL616/BL618 ของ Bouffalo Lab เป็นไมโครคอนโทรลเลอร์ไร้สาย RISC-V 32 บิตที่รองรับการใช้งาน 2.4 GHz WiFi 6, Bluetooth 5.2 dual-mode และ IEEE 802.15.4 สำหรับ Zigbee, Thread และ Matter ที่ออกแบบมาสำหรับแอปพลิเคชัน IoT เราเจอ BL616 RISC-V IoT MCU ครั้งแรกในช่วงเปิดตัว BL602/BL606 ในเดือนพฤศจิกายน 2020 แต่จนถึงตอนนี้เราแทบไม่มีข้อมูลเพิ่มเติมเกี่ยวกับมันเลย ดูเหมือนว่าทั้ง BL616 และ BL618 จะเปิดตัวในเดือนหน้าโดยมีความแตกต่างหลักระหว่างสองรุ่นคือ BL616 มี GPIO 19 ขา และ BL618 มี GPIO 35 ขา สเปคของ Bouffalo Lab BL616 และ BL618: MCU core – CPU RISC-V 32-บิต (RV32GCP) ที่ความเร็วสูงสุด 384 MHz (Datasheet ระบุว่า 320 MHz) พร้อม FPU และ DSP, คำสั่ง cache 32KB และข้อมูล cache 16KB VPU – ตัวเข้ารหัสวิดีโอ MJPEG หน่วยความจำ – […]
Lichee Pi 4A RISC-V SBC ที่ใช้ชิป TH1520 คู่แข่งของ Raspberry Pi 4
Lichee Pi 4A เป็นคอมพิวเตอร์บอร์ดเดี่ยว (SBC) ที่ใช้ชิป Alibaba T-Head TH1520 quad-core RISC-V Xuantie C910 เป็นตัวประมวลผลที่ความเร็ว 1.8 GHz พร้อม Imagination GPU และ 4 TOPS NPU สำหรับการประมวลผล AI สามารถแข่งขันกับ Raspberry Pi 4 ได้คุณสมบัติและประสิทธิภาพ เราเคยกล่าวถึง Lichee Pi 4A (LPi4A) ในบทความของเราเกี่ยวกับ Sipeed LM4A RISC-V system-on-module แต่ในขณะนั้นเรามีเพียงข้อมูล ฺBenchmarks ของบอร์ดเท่านั้น ไม่มีรูปถ่าย และข้อมูลสเปคของ SBC, Sipeed ได้เผยแพร่รูปภาพและข้อมูลสเปคเพิ่มเติมโดยละเอียด และกำลังเปิดรับการสั่งจองล่วงหน้า เรามาดูรายละเอียดกัน สเปคของ Lichee Pi 4A เทียบกับ Raspberry Pi 4 ชิป TH1520 เคยโปรโมทว่าความเร็วสูงถึง 2.5 GHz แต่ตอนนี้ดูเหมือนว่าจะลดลงมาที่ 1.8 GHz ระบบปฏิบัติการรองรับซอฟต์แวร์ […]
Pinecil V2 หัวแร้งบัดกรี สามารถเชื่อมต่อ Bluetooth LE บนหน้าเว็บเบราว์เซอร์
ตอนนี้สามารถใช้การเชื่อมต่อ Bluetooth LE ของ หัวแร้ง Pinecil V2 บนหน้าเว็บเบราว์เซอร์ (web interface) เพื่อใช้ในการตรวจสอบและ/หรือตั้งค่าอุณหภูมิและกำลังไฟฟ้าของหัวแร้ง RISC-V ได้ เมื่อปีที่แล้วได้เปิดตัวหัวแร้ง Pinecil V2 พร้อมกับไมโครคอนโทรลเลอร์ Bouffalo Lab BL706 RISC-V Bluetooth เราได้รับการบอกเล่าว่ามีหลักการที่จะใช้คุณสมบัติของ Bluetooth LE อย่างไร: อัพเกรดไฟล์ฟีเจอร์ OTA และการอัปเกรดเฟิร์มแวร์ OTA และการตรวจสอบข้อมูลต่าง ๆ จากอุปกรณ์ที่อยู่ระยะไกล และควบคุมการทำงานของอุปกรณ์ ส่วนหลังนี้ได้รับการดูแลโดย Joric ซึ่งได้เขียน web application เพื่อแสดงข้อมูล telemetry และควบคุมอุณหภูมิของหัวแร้ง หากคุณต้องการใช้ฟังก์ชัน Bluetooth คุณจะต้องติดตั้งซอฟต์แวร์ Pinecil V2 ล่าสุดกับ blisp flashing utility ก่อนไปที่ […]
Sipeed LM4A – โมดูล RISC-V ใช้ CPU T-Head TH1520
LM4A ของบริษัท Sipeed เป็นโมดูล quad-core RISC-V system-on-module ที่ใช้ T-Head TH1520 SoC พบในโน๊ตบุ๊ค ROMA โมดูลจะอยู่ใน SBC เป็นคู่แข่งกับ Raspberry Pi SBC และในบอร์ดคลัสเตอร์ LM4A ย่อมาจาก Lichee Module 4 Model A มาพร้อมกับหน่วยความจำ RAM 4GB ถึง 16GB และflash สูงสุด 64GB และเชื่อมต่อกับบอร์ดฐานผ่านคอนเนกเตอร์ SO-DIMM 260 พิน, TH1520 เป็นหนึ่งใน RISC-V SoCs ที่มี 3D GPU ที่หายาก และ SBC ที่ใช้ LM4A ได้รับการพิสูจน์แล้วว่ามีประสิทธิภาพดีกว่า Raspberry Pi 4 ในการทดสอบ benchmarks ตามที่เราจะเห็นด้านล่าง สเปค Sipeed LM4A: SoC – Alibaba T-Head TH1520 โปรเซสเซอร์ Quad-core RISC-V Xuantie C910 (RV64GCV) @ 2.5 GHz, Xuantie C906 audio DSP @ 800 MHz, low power Xuantie E902 core, 50 GFLOPS Imagination 3D GPU และ 4 TOP […]
Linux 6.1 LTS – กับการเปลี่ยนแปลงสถาปัตยกรรม Arm, RISC-V และ MIPS
Linus Torvalds ประกาศเปิดตัว Linux 6.1 kernel, อาจจะเป็นรุ่น LTS (Long Term Support) รุ่นล่าสุดสำหรับ Linux เมื่อวันอาทิตย์ที่ผ่านมา: Linux 6.0 ที่ออกก่อนหน้านี้มีปรับปรุงการใช้พลังงาน มีการเพิ่มเติมบางอย่างกับสถาปัตยกรรม OpenRISC และ LoongArch เช่น รองรับ PCI buses, ใช้โปรโตคอล “send” เวอร์ชัน 2 ของ Btrfs และอินเทอร์เฟซ HEVC/H.265 ได้รับการเลื่อนระดับให้เสถียรแล้ว การเปลี่ยนแปลงที่น่าสนใจใน Linux 6.1 LTS ดังนี้ กำลังเริ่มรองรับภาษา Rust ดูรายละเอียดเพิ่มเติมที่บทความที่ lwn.net KMSAN (kernel memory sanitizer) เป็นเครื่องตรวจจับข้อผิดพลาดแบบไดนามิกที่ออกแบบมาเพื่อค้นหาตัวแปรที่ไม่ได้กำหนด (uninitialized values) และคล้ายกับเครื่องมือ MemorySanitizer ที่ใช้ใน userspace ควรเปิดใช้งานสำหรับการดีบักเท่านั้น เนื่องจา […]
Pine64 Ox64 SBC ใช้ MCU BL808 64-บิต/32-บิต RISC-V พร้อม RAM ขนาด 64MB
Pine64 Ox64 เป็นคอมพิวเตอร์บอร์ดเดียว ใช้ตัวประมวลผล Bouffalo Lab BL808 dual-core 64-bit/32-bit RISC-V processor พร้อมหน่วยความจำภายใน RAM สูงสุด 64MB, รองรับการเชื่อมต่อหลายรูปแบบ WiFi 4, Bluetooth 5.0 และ 802.15.4 (Zigbee), และการประมวลผล AI บอร์ดยังมี XSPI NOR flash สูงสุด 16MB, ช่องเสียบ MicroSD card, พอร์ต USB 2.0 OTG พร้อมรองรับโมดูลกล้อง MIPI CSI แบบ 2-lane และส่วนหัว GPIO 20 ขา x 2 สำหรับการขยาย, มีขนาดเพียง 51 x 21 มม. หรือขนาดเท่ากับ Raspberry Pi Pico W สเปค Pine64 Ox64: SoC – ใช้ตัวประมวลผล Bouffalo Lab BL808 พร้อมด้วย: CPU Alibaba T-head C906 RISC-V core 64 บิต @ 480MHz Alibaba T-head E907 RISC-V core 32 บิต @ 320MHz Alibaba T-head E902 RISC-V core 32 บิต @ 150MHz หน่วยความจำ – SRAM 728KB, DRAM embe […]
Sipeed M1s และ M0sense – โมดูล AI ที่ใช้ MCU RISC-V BL808 และ BL702
Sipeed ได้เปิดตัวโมดูล M1s และ M0Sense AI ออกแบบมาสำหรับแอปพลิเคชัน AIoT, Sipeed M1 ใช้ Bouffalo Lab BL808 32-บิต/64-บิต RISC-V wireless SoC พร้อม WiFi บลูทูธ และวิทยุ 802.15.4 สำหรับการรองรับ Zigbee เช่นเดียวกับ BLAI-100 (Bouffalo Lab AI engine) NPU สำหรับการตรวจจับวิดีโอ/เสียง และ/หรือการจดจำ ส่วน Sipeed M0Sense กำหนดเป้าหมายแอปพลิเคชัน TinyML ด้วยไมโครคอนโทรลเลอร์ Bouffa Lab BL702 32 บิตที่มีการเชื่อมต่อ WiFi, BLE และ Zigbee โมดูล Sipeed M1s AIoT Sipeed M1S เป็นการอัปเดตสำหรับ Sipeed M1 ที่ใช้ Kendryte K210 เปิดตัวเมื่อหลายปีก่อน สเปคของของโมดูล Sipeed M1s: SoC – Bouffalo Lab BL808 พร้อมด้วย ซีพียู Alibaba T-head C906 64-บิต RISC-V (RV64GCV+) core @ 480MHz Alibaba T-head E907 32-บิต RISC-V (RV32GCP+) core @ […]
SiFive เปิดตัว RISC-V Performance P670 และ P470 มีส่วนขยาย RISC-V Vector
SiFive ผู้ออกแบบซีพียู RISC-V เปิดตัวคอร์ที่มีประสิทธิภาพสูงตัวใหม่ RISC-V Performance P670 และ P470 processors พร้อมส่วนขยาย RISC-V Vector สำหรับ AI/ML, การประมวลผลสื่อและเซ็นเซอร์ และออกแบบมาสำหรับการใช้งานในปริมาณมาก เช่น อุปกรณ์อัจฉริยะที่สวมใส่, บ้านอัจฉริยะ, ระบบอัตโนมัติทางอุตสาหกรรม AR/ VR และอุปกรณ์อัจฉริยะอื่นๆ P670 ประสิทธิภาพใกล้เคียงกับ Cortex-A78 และ P470 ประสิทธิภาพใกล้เคียงกับ Cortex-A55 ทั้งสองรองรับโปรไฟล์ RISC-V RVA22 ที่ได้มาตรฐานเพื่อความเข้ากันได้ของระบบปฏิบัติการที่ดีขึ้น และใช้ส่วนขยายชุดคำสั่ง RISC-V Vector v1.0 และ Vector Cryptography SiFive Performance P470 และ P670 มีคุณสมบัติดังต่อไปนี้: การปฏิบัติตามโปรไฟล์ RISC-V RVA22 แบบเต็ม การนำ RISC-V Vector ไปใช้ให้อิงตามข้อกำหนด RISC-V Vect […]